520 _aProvides survey data on UK shopping centres service charges. Finds that the average service charge by type (including exceptional expenditure) has increased since the previous survey in 2007 from £4.45 per sq ft to £4.56 per sq ft, an increase of 2.5%. Reports that larger centres have the lowest running costs, and that London and the south east was again the most expensive region.
